For any heavy duty sewing try a shoe repair shop.  Not as common as they once were but some still around.  They are great at any sort of repairs of this type.  I'm fortunate enough to work for a company that does work that requires sewing.  Our R&D; department has helped me out on a lot of occasions with straps, buckles and heavy sewing.
